Re: Eschatos' New PC Build - Didzo - 07-26-2013

You might want to get a 3570K instead (assuming you don't have the resources to jump to Haswell) along with a cpu cooler (Cooler Master Evo 212). The case you have listed there is good, but don't be afraid to pick something else based on aesthetic preferences. As always, check Newegg for combos. There are usually some nice ones around for RAM and mobos. You can also save money by going for a less powerful PSU. Something ~600W should be more than enough.
